He Admitted to Cheating After 38 Years — But at His Funeral, a Stranger Changed Everything

After thirty-eight years of marriage, Julia’s world collapsed when her husband Richard calmly confessed to having an affair. He offered no details and no fight—only silence that forced her to walk away, carrying shame and unanswered questions. For five years, she rebuilt her life believing their love had been a lie. When Richard died, she attended his funeral not as a grieving widow, but as a woman who had already mourned her marriage.

At the service, Julia noticed a quiet stranger watching the casket with deep emotion. Assuming she was the other woman, Julia confronted her. Instead, the woman—Charlotte, a hospice nurse—revealed a shocking truth: there had never been an affair. Five years earlier, Richard had been diagnosed with terminal pancreatic cancer. Refusing treatment and unwilling to burden Julia with caregiving and prolonged grief, he had fabricated the betrayal so she would leave him and live freely.

Charlotte showed Julia medical documents proving Richard’s decision, including a directive forbidding anyone from contacting her. Later, Julia opened a letter Richard had written, confessing that he had lied because he knew she would have stayed and sacrificed herself to care for him. He chose to let her hate him rather than watch him slowly die, believing it was the only way to protect her future.

Though the revelation restored his honor, it also revealed the cost—he had taken away her choice to stand beside him. In the end, he left her the family lake cabin and a note urging her to keep the porch light on. As Julia shared the truth with her children, her anger finally gave way to honest grief and renewed love. The betrayal that once defined her became a tragic act of sacrifice, and she chose to honor it by living fully, just as he had hoped.
